About the Role
Guy’s and St Thomas’ NHS Foundation Trust is one of the UK’s busiest and most successful NHS foundation trusts, providing a full range of hospital and community services across south London and specialist care for patients from further afield. The Trust includes the largest dental school in Europe, a £160 million Cancer Centre, Evelina London Children’s Hospital, and one of the largest critical care units in the UK. It is part of King’s Health Partners and has a strong reputation for clinical excellence, teaching, and research.

Working for our Organisation
NHS London Procurement Partnership (LPP) is hosted by Guy’s & St Thomas’ NHS Foundation Trust and operates under its legal framework. NHS LPP manages collaborative procurement projects for a range of NHS trusts and Integrated Care Boards, primarily in London but also beyond. The role requires subject matter expertise, technical skills, and the ability to engage constructively with internal and external stakeholders on sensitive business issues. The organisation aims to be a centre of commercial excellence delivering sustainable cost and service improvements.
